During its iPad event Thursday [1], Apple also announced a new addition to its iMac desktop computer line. The 27-inch iMac with Retina 5K display is what Apple says is the "world's highest-resolution display." That's 67 percent more pixels than 4K TVs [2], the ultra HD TV trend that keeps growing as prices for the technology drops.
With a 5120 x 2880 resolution, the new Retina iMac is seemingly created with digital artists in mind. Inside the computer is a 3.5 GHz quad-core Intel Core i5 processor, AMD Radeon R9 graphics, 8GB of memory, and a 1TB Fusion Drive.
The iMac with Retina 5K display begins shipping today for $2,499.
